5th Group of Athletes departed to Beijing today.

 

The Ice Hockey National Team. However only 18 of the 25 players (+1 Alternate) are now flying to China

 

Peter Cehlárik, Michal Krištof and Mário Grman had positive tests (Krištof thankfully has already the first negative test now, so he still need 3 more in the next days), the situation with Cehlárik and Grman does not look well, since Cehlárik is irreplaceable, the team will wait for him in Beijing until the last possible minute.  We play first match next Thursday, but we want have all players on place already for the Monday Training friendly match against :GER .

 

In other hand today also travelled with the team also the first alternate Mislav Rosandič (very likely will have to replace Grman in the squad) so maybe our Croatian friends will now cheer a bit more for Slovakia as he is very proud of his Croatian origins :d

 

The 4 players whom their Czech clubs refused to release before yesterday last Czech League round, arrived to the Bratislava bubble during the night and thankfully all four have negative tests, they need two more and will be able to join the team in Beijing Friday (Peter Čerešňák, Marek Ďaloga, Miloš Kelemen and Branislav Konrád) Hopefully the next days will fly also Krištof. And in later date also Cehlárik with Grman.

 

Slovakia has never missed the Ice Hockey Tournament since the independence in 1993, something we are really proud of (1994-6th place, 1998-10th, 2002-13th, 2006-5th, 2010-4th, 2014-11th and 2018-11th)

Fun Fact :

 

4  :SVK Referees and Officials will participate at the Games. :p

 

Nikoleta Celárová (Ice Hockey - Referee) btw she played at the Olympics in Vancouver 2010 as player in our National Team, In PC 2018 and now she was and is referee. what a story :d

 

Alexandra Valachová (Short Track) will be the head video jury referee assistant.

 

Radovan Šimočko (Biathlon) will be course referee and Ivor Lehoťan (Biathlon) will be one of the appeal and disciplinary Jury members

 

+ Oto Haščák (Ice Hockey) will be a member of the mens tournament directoriate, but all 12 teams must have one there.
